Lapis Lazuli pendent on sterling chain with glass beads $150

This little gem gave me a hard time to set. The back is open rather than set on a solid backing of silver. This makes the piece lighter and when the stone is transparent light may pass through it.  The chain was fun to make and I think the beautiful blue beads set off the deep rich blue of the Lapis.  Let me know what you think by posting a comment!  Thanks.

"Face in the Window"$38

 FACE IN THE WINDOW POT $38
This little 4" pot was thrown on the wheel by Bruce and while
it was leather hard I decided to put a little window in it with this elfin face
looking out!  Bruce glazed it celadon (except for the face) and then I rubbed silver leaf oil based
